The theme of SOCITM 2009 was of re-inventing local public services – radical thinking, practical solutions.

The recession and subsequent impact on public spending - local government expert Tony Travers told a SOCITM audience recently to expect 0% growth for the next 10 years – means all public services must ‘think radical’ about how to meet future needs at a time of relentlessly growing demand.

SOCITM 2009 provided a timely opportunity for delegates to debate the options with a uniquely qualified set of invited speakers, and to share ideas and experiences with their peers about the future faced by those delivering, and using, local public services.


SOCITM is the professional association representing senior managers in public sector ICT, particularly in local authorities and other locally delivered public service like the Police, Fire & Rescue services, housing associations and larger voluntary sector organisations. The annual conference draws its delegates from the SOCITM membership, which includes Directors or Heads of ICT and/or Senior ICT Managers, Elected members and heads of corporate functions like e-government, transformation, corporate resources and finance.
